DI-NH3 Water Delivery System Market Size

The global DI-NH3 Water Delivery System market was valued at US$ 26.61 million in 2025 and is anticipated to reach US$ 53.26 million by 2032, at a CAGR of 10.6% from 2026 to 2032.

DI-NH3 water delivery system is a small independent system that provides ultra-pure ammonia. It uses a gas-liquid mixing method to mix high-purity ammonia gas and ultra-pure water, and can continuously supply electronic-grade ammonia to the outside.
